46A-11-3. Matters considered in fixing and equalizing benefits. Benefits which any county, municipality, township, railroad company, corporation, or other property owner may obtain for its property by construction of the project shall be fixed and equalized together with the proportion of benefits to tracts of land. Benefits shall accrue directly by construction of the project or indirectly by virtue of the project operating as an outlet for connection drains that may be subsequently constructed. Indirect benefits including those due to improved public welfare, may be assessed against any county or political subdivision affected as a whole, at the option of the board.

Source: SDC 1939, § 61.1007; SDCL, § 46-21-3; SL 1985, ch 362, § 100; SL 1992, ch 60, § 2.
